Tatiana Golovin of France will need to skip the 2008 US Open and I suppose the reason is the same back injury which forced her out of the Beijing Olympics.

It’s hard to keep track of all the tournaments Golovin had to miss this year. The 20-year old will finish the 2008 season having played only one Grand Slam, the Australian Open. In addition, the other tournaments she has played so far include only: Sydney in January (reached the second round), Memphis in February (fell in the first round), $100K ITF/Cagnes-sur-Mer-FRA (was top-seeded and lost in the second round) and Berlin (lost in the first round) in May. And that’s all! It was quicker for me to name the tournaments she played than the ones she skipped.

On February 4th she reached career high of No.12, and now she’s ranked 35th.

Golovin is expected to play at the Porsche Tennis Grand Prix in Stuttgart, which starts September 29th.
